Outside electrical outlet on 2013 Vista 35B

I'm a newbie to motorhomes and I was wondering if I'm going blind. I have camped in pop ups, trailers, 5th wheel and a truck camper...they all had 110 and 12v outlets on the exterior. I have looked all around the and I can't find a thing on my MH or on the Winnebago website. Is this something MH's generally don't have?

Right side basement door in front of the rear tire. When you open the door, look in the upper right hand corner. The outlets are dark and easy to miss.

There should be a slide over a small opening below it on the floor of that bay so you can feed a cord out the bottom, which enables you to close the compartment door.
